Hello Fellow Cherubini H27 owners. I know many of us have been desperately searching for info on the old Renault Couach RC8D (and RC12D) engines. Yesterday, while searching for info on this engine, I stumbled across a website for the BMW D7 and D12 engines. The site is: http://wavelength30.tripod.com/BMWD7.htm This site has free downloads, in ENGLISH, of owners manuals, parts manuals and workshop manuals for these BMW engines, which appear to be EXACTLY the same as the Renault counterparts. I'm not sure of the history between BMW and Renault, but the BMW engines appear to be of a vintage following Renault's withdrawal from the diesel/marine business in 1979.
